Bishop Auckland to York by train

A train trip from Bishop Auckland to York takes about 1hrs 7 mins on average, covering roughly 53 miles (86 kilometres). With around 15 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£7.70,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bishop Auckland to York start from as little as £7.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bishop Auckland to York start from £17.40 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bishop Auckland to York are available for £27.80 one way

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Although modest in size, Bishop Auckland Station is equipped with essential facilities to aid your travel. The ticket office is open during standard hours from Monday to Saturday, ensuring passengers can purchase or collect tickets with ease. There's also a ticket machine available for a swift and easy transaction, including ticket collection for online purchases. For those using smartcards, the station supports issuing but not validating these cards.

Accessibility at Bishop Auckland Station is commendable, providing step-free access across the station. It's classified as a Category A station, ensuring all passengers can move freely, including onto the platforms. However, amenities such as accessible toilets or waiting rooms are not provided.

Getting Around: Transport Links

The station is well-connected to various forms of local transport. Whether you need a taxi or plan to use the bus service, information is readily available to ensure your onward journey is smooth. For digital convenience, travelers can arrange taxis online through Taxis for Northern Railway. Furthermore, more travel planning resources can be found for printing via the National Rail site.

Facilities and Amenities at York Station

York station is well-equipped to meet the needs of all travelers. You can purchase and collect your train tickets with ease at the accessible ticket machines located on the main concourse, and the ticket office is open daily, although its hours vary slightly on Sundays. If you're tech-savvy, York station also supports smartcard issuances and validations for convenient access. There's no need to worry about accessibility, as the station boasts step-free access and ramps to all platforms.

Customer assistance is always at hand, with helpful staff available at information points throughout the station. CCTV is in operation for added security, and the station has earned Secure Station Accreditation. Yor wheels are welcome here; cyclists can take advantage of extensive bike storage facilities with over 600 spaces available, including sheltered and CCTV-monitored areas.

Convenient Onward Travel Options

Leaving York station is as seamless as arriving. Buses, taxis, and car hire services ensure a smooth transition to your next destination. Taxis are widely available at the rank without prior booking, although early morning or late-night arrivals may require advance arrangements with local operators like Station Taxis. Bus stop E for rail replacement services is conveniently located outside the Principal Hotel.

If you're feeling sporty or eco-friendly, bicycle hire is available from the EuropCar office on Platform 1. Should you prefer four wheels, car hire services like EuropCar and Hertz can be found within the station premises.
